On the minimum audible difference in direct-to-reverberant energy ratio
The goals of this study were to measure sensitivity to the direct-to-reverberant energy ratio (D∕R) across a wide range of D∕R values and to gain insight into which cues are used in the discrimination process. The main finding is that changes in D∕R are discriminated primarily based on spectral cues...
